*{
font-family:"Comic Sans",cursive;
font-family_:Arial;}

html,body,#container,#start,#header,#middle,#left,#menu,#content,#footer{
margin:0;padding:0;}

html{
font-size:15px;}

body{
color:#666;
background:#fff;
text-align:center;}

#container{
margin:0 auto 10px;
width:880px !important;
position:relative;
text-align:left;}

#start{
width:760px;height:500px;
margin:0 15px;}

#header{
margin:0 auto;
width:830px;height:110px;}

#middle{
width:100%;height:auto;
background:url(img/middle.png) repeat-y right;}
#top{
width:831px;height:140px;
background:url(img/top.jpg) no-repeat left top;}
#right{
margin-left:832px;
width:49px;height:284px;
position:absolute;
right:0;
background:url(img/right.jpg) no-repeat left top;}

#left{
padding:0 0 0 0;
width:170px;height:350px;
float:left;display:inline;overflow:hidden;}
#menu{
width:100%;height:auto !important;min-height:170px;
font-weight:bold;} 

#content{
padding:20px 60px 330px 20px;
width:630px;height:auto !important; height: 350px; /* IE */ min-height: 350px;
float:left;
background:url(img/start.jpg) no-repeat right bottom;}

#footer{
width:100%;height:90px;
background:#fff url(img/footer.png) no-repeat center top;
font-size:85%;}

#footer ul{
padding:50px 0.5em 0.5em 200px;margin:0;
display:block;list-style:none;text-align:center;}
#footer ul li{display:inline;}
#footer ul li:first-child::before{content:"";padding:0;} 
#footer ul li::before{content:"\25aa\20";padding:0 0.5em;}

a:link,a:visited{
margin:0;
padding:0;
font-weight:bold;
text-decoration:none;
border-bottom:#b4defc solid 1px;
color:#769d30;}
a:hover{
border-bottom:#769d30 solid 1px;}

#menu a:link,#menu a:visited{
font-size:80%;
border:none;
line-height:32px;}
#menu a:hover{
text-decoration:underline;}
#menu ul{
margin:0;
padding:0;
list-style:none;list-style-image:none;}

p{
margin-top:10px;margin-bottom:10px;}

h1{
margin:5px;padding:5px;
background:#e4f2fc url(img/h1.png) no-repeat center top;
border-bottom:#b4defc solid 4px;
text-align:center;
font-size:120%;clear:both;}
h1 img{
margin:0;}

em{color:#769d30;}

ul{
margin:0;padding:0;
list-style:inside url(img/logo_terefere_small.png);}
li{
margin:10px 0;padding:0;}

.menu{font-size:24px;
color:#769d30;}

img{
margin:5px;
border:none;}

.left{text-align:left;}
.right{text-align:right;}
.center{text-align:center;}
.justify{text-align:justify;}
.indent{text-indent:3em;}
.akapit{text-align:justify;text-indent:2em;}
.small{font-size:85%;}
.error{font-size:150%;color:red;}

.red{
color:red;}
.green{
color:#769d30;}
.blue{
color:#b4defc;}

.thumbnail{
margin:10px 10px 10px 0;padding:5px;
width:350px;
background:#e4f2fc url(img/h1.png) no-repeat center top;
float:left;}
.thumbnail a{
border:none;}
.thumbnail{
text-align:center;}
td.thumbnail{
width:200px;height:130px;}


.clear{clear:both;}

.bigspan{margin-top:25px;} #tabela {border:solid 1px #000000;} #tabela td {border:solid 1px #000000;text-align:center;}
